So, what is almidón modificado maíz?
Almidón modificado maíz, also known as modified corn starch, is a common food ingredient used to improve texture, consistency, and stability in a wide variety of processed foods. It is derived from corn starch through a chemical process that alters its physical properties, such as increasing its resistance to heat and acid. This modification makes it an ideal thickening agent for soups, sauces, gravies, and puddings. It also acts as a binding agent in baked goods and helps to prevent ice crystal formation in frozen desserts. Modified corn starch is gluten-free and widely used in the food industry due to its versatility and low cost.
